Saraw is a village in Sharbazher District, Sulemania Governorate. Saraw is situated nearby to the locality Wadi Darah Ban, as well as near the village Kula Kan.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Mawat is a village and subdistrict in Sulaymaniyah Governorate in the Kurdistan Region, Iraq. It is located in Mawat District, and serves as the district’s main town, with a population of 1,464 urban residents and 7,235 rural residents. Mawat is situated 9 km west of Saraw.
